The Role

We are seeking a Senior Trade Manager to join a busy and growing shipping operation. This is a commercially focused position responsible for managing quotations, pricing, bookings, and the end-to-end coordination of inbound shipments.

The successful candidate will act as a key liaison between customers, freight forwarders, overseas offices, shipping lines, and ports, ensuring the smooth movement of cargo whilst maintaining excellent service levels and operational efficiency.

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are and manage customer quotations and pricing proposals.

  • Coordinate international bookings with shipping lines, carriers and freight forwarders.

  • Manage inbound shipment activities from origin through to final destination.

  • Liaise daily with overseas offices, agents and port authorities to ensure smooth cargo movement.

  • Monitor shipment schedules and proactively resolve delays or operational issues.

  • Ensure all shipping documentation is accurate and completed within required timelines.

  • Track cargo movements and provide updates to customers and internal stakeholders.

  • Build and maintain strong relationships with freight forwarders, carriers and logistics partners.

  • Support the continuous improvement and streamlining of shipping and logistics processes.

  • Assist with cost control, rate negotiations and service performance monitoring.

  • Ensure compliance with shipping regulations, customs requirements and company procedures.
